How I structured the vendor process

Every vendor received the same brief, the same quantities, and the same scoring criteria before they priced anything. That single decision is what made fifteen-plus proposals comparable on one page instead of fifteen conversations.

  • Write the brief once: vision, scope, plans, quantities, brand standards, budget envelope.
  • Issue to all vendors simultaneously with one written Q&A channel.
  • Score against published criteria: fit to brief, total cost, lead time, references, sustainability.
  • Shortlist, negotiate options and alternates, then award with a clear change-control path.
  • Track savings and donations line by line against the envelope.

Building the business case

Behind the deck sat a cost model that turned the move into a decision the leadership team could actually make. Recurring costs were compared line by line against the old site, employee experience was priced as four competing packages normalised to a cost per person, one-off fit-out was tracked as paid, still needed or sourced free, and every vendor was scored on the same criteria regardless of ticket size.

Normalising every option to a cost per person per month is what made the decision quick: the recommended package cost less per head than the old site while serving 50% more people.

Every one-off line carried a status: purchased, still needed, or sourced free. Tracking the free column separately is how 40K+ DKK of donated kit, monitors, plants, storage and lamps stayed visible as a negotiated result rather than disappearing into the budget.

Same treatment for a 1,700 DKK sign as for a six-figure fit-out line: price, what is actually included, lead time, reviews and whether the vendor can support us locally.
